What is this place? – I understand this place is a significant religious site, specifically a Karbala, located within the Murshidabad Estate in Kolkata. It serves as a sacred space for certain religious observations.
Why people come here – People primarily visit this Karbala for religious observance, prayer, and commemoration. It holds importance for those who wish to connect with its spiritual and historical significance.
What to expect – You can expect a serene and respectful atmosphere here. The environment is generally quiet, suitable for contemplation and religious activities. It typically suits individuals seeking a spiritual experience.
Spiritual or cultural significance – This Karbala holds deep religious significance, particularly for the Shia Muslim community, as it commemorates the martyrdom of Imam Hussain. It is a place for mourning, reflection, and spiritual devotion, connecting visitors to a profound historical and religious event.
Visitor etiquette – When visiting, it's important to maintain respectful conduct. I advise dressing modestly, covering your head if appropriate for the religious context, and speaking in hushed tones. Photography rules may vary, so it's best to observe local customs or inquire if unsure.
Practical infoTimings can vary, so it's generally a good idea to check locally for specific visiting hours, especially during religious observances. The site is located on Acharya Prafulla Chandra Road in Manicktala, making it accessible within Kolkata.
